Comprehending the Link Between Railroad Work and Cancer
Railroad Settlement Scleroderma employees face various health dangers due to their workplace. The primary hazardous products in this market consist of:
Asbestos: Commonly utilized for insulation and fireproofing.Diesel Exhaust: Emitted from engines and other heavy machinery.Benzene: Often discovered in items used for cleansing and devices upkeep.Toluene and Xylene: Solvents that can be hazardous with repeated exposure.
The direct exposure to these toxins can increase the threat of a number of types of cancer, including:
Lung cancerMesotheliomaBladder cancerLeukemiaLaryngeal cancer
Understanding the underlying health threats can help those affected by these illness acknowledge their right to seek monetary settlement through settlement claims.
Elements Influencing Railroad Cancer Settlement Amounts
Settlement amounts can vary considerably based on several factors. Here are some essential factors to consider:

Type of Cancer: Different cancers have varying links to Railroad Settlement Bladder Cancer work and can influence settlement amounts. For example:
Mesothelioma cases typically command greater settlements due to the aggressive nature of the disease and the established links to asbestos.Lung cancer can also lead to substantial settlements, especially if tied to prolonged direct exposure to diesel exhaust.
Severity of Illness: The stage of the cancer at medical diagnosis and overall diagnosis can impact the settlement quantity.

Length of Employment: Longer direct exposure to damaging substances may reinforce a claim, as it might suggest neglect from the company in providing safe working conditions.

Paperwork: A well-documented case with strong medical evidence and proof of exposure can result in greater settlements.

Legal Representation: Experienced lawyers focusing on Railroad Settlement cancer claims can negotiate better settlements due to their understanding of the complexities of the law.

State Laws: Different states have differing statutes regarding office injury and toxic tort claims. This can impact both the possibility of a successful claim and the potential quantity gotten.
